Feature Request

You know how iTunes adds an iTunesMetadata.plist in the root directory of the ePub file when dragging an ePub onto iTunes? Sometimes I unzip an ePub to find that nasty file (which invalidates your ePub).

If this Zip-Unzip script excludes .DS_Store files, how about it also exclude the iTunesMetadata.plist file? That way if it ever exists, you know it will be removed when rezipping. Could be nice, right?

Quote:
Originally Posted by danrodney View Post
You know how iTunes adds an iTunesMetadata.plist in the root directory of the ePub file when dragging an ePub onto iTunes? Sometimes I unzip an ePub to find that nasty file (which invalidates your ePub).

If this Zip-Unzip script excludes .DS_Store files, how about it also exclude the iTunesMetadata.plist file? That way if it ever exists, you know it will be removed when rezipping. Could be nice, right?
I'm not sure I want to go that route myself. There may be people who want their iTunesMetadata.plist kept.

However, you could do quite easily for your copy. Open the script with AppleScript Editor, find the line containing

-x mimetype

change that bit to

-x mimetype -x iTunesMetadata.plist

and save. (Make sure you don't delete the " either side, or the space before the first -x)

Thanks for this, I've been using it successfully for over a year now.

I just ran into an issue, and I'm not sure if there's anything ePub Zip can do about it.

When I was submitting my epub file to Smashwords Direct, I received this error:

Quote:
The book file you uploaded is in a format we do not support, or it has a filename extension we do not recognize. Your file appears to be a "application/zip" file, and has a ".epub" filename extension.
I never have this issue with Apple, Lulu, or Amazon.

The epub has a mimetype file which has the "application/epub+zip" line in it, but Smashwords doesn't acknowledge this.

Has anyone seen this and figured out a solution? Or does anyone have any ideas?

Quote:
Originally Posted by JGSTYLE View Post
The mimetype file is uncompressed as far as I can tell. It's in the root directory next to the "META-INF" and "OEBPS" directories.
That doesn't matter.

In windows open a cmd window and cd to wherever your ePub file is.
on the command line enter: type <filename> where filename is the name of your ePub file. Does it look like:
PK♥♦
yYª8íÅr╠▬ ▬ mimetypeapplication/epub+zip
PK♥♦
Ignore the leading garbage characters on the second line. The second PK may appear just after the mimetype info instead of on a different line. Ignore anything after the second PK.

If it does not then the ePub is not built correctly.
